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Poissy to Flers is to bus and train which costs €13 - €40 and takes 3h 57m.
The fastest way to get from Poissy to Flers is to drive which takes 2h 55m and costs €30 - €50.
No, there is no direct train from Poissy to Flers. However, there are services departing from Poissy and arriving at Flers via Saint-Lazare and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 40m.
The distance between Poissy and Flers is 271 km. The road distance is 221.1 km.
The best way to get from Poissy to Flers without a car is to train which takes 3h 40m and costs €29 - €60.
It takes approximately 3h 40m to get from Poissy to Flers, including transfers.
Poissy to Flers train services, operated by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F), depart from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2 station.
Poissy to Flers train services, operated by Société Nationale des Chemins de fer Français (SNCF), arrive at Flers station.
Yes, the driving distance between Poissy to Flers is 221 km. It takes approximately 2h 55m to drive from Poissy to Flers.
